In 16 years with the Department of Justice. where he was special assistant to five Attorneys General. he prosecuted cases against the Ku Klux Klan and against those who would deny laboring men the right to organize into unions. He served as an agent of the Federal Bureau of Investigation. was executive trial counsel during the Nazi war trials at Nuremberg and served two terms in the House of Representatives before being elected to the other body. He supported legislation dealing with civil rights. welfare programs. hofising. medicare. unemployment compensation. social security improvements. relaxation of restrictive immigration laws. drug abuse prevention. and gun controls.
